Abstract
The present study involves synthesis a composite of triazole-poly vinyl chloride (PVC) polymer with nano-crystalline zinc oxide to yield triazole-PVC/ZnO. The produced composite was characterized using fouier infrared spectroscopy (FTIR), X-Rays diffraction (XRD) and micro- elemental analysis (CHN). The activity of the produced composite with respect to neat zinc oxide was investigated by following both of adsorption and photocatalytic removal of Bismarck Brown G (BBG)dye from their aqueous solutions. The obtained results in this study showed that triazole-PVC/ZnO was more efficient than neat ZnO on dye removal for both of adsorption and photocatalytic reaction.
